The combination can show various shades, resulting in one of a kind personal appearances. The genetic mechanism guiding tortoiseshell coloration is linked to the X chromosome, which makes it predominantly a female trait.

Orange cats get their coloration from genes within the X chromosome. Because female cats have two X chromosomes (XX), they require each to carry the orange gene being ginger. Male cats have only 1 X chromosome (XY), in order that they only need that one X to be orange. That’s why most orange cats are male.

Tuxedo cats are black and white. They appear like they’re donning a proper match as they have black fur with white on their own neck, chest, and deal with. Many sorts of cats could be tuxedo cats, like dwelling cats and British or American shorthairs.

Calico is actually a tricolored sample created up of huge, irregular patches of black, orange, and white. As With all the tortoiseshell pattern, calico cats are nearly always woman as the genes that make the colour sample are sexual intercourse-linked.
